How to put together the perfect ceremony outfit?
We all know that immense joy when receiving a wedding invitation, followed by a wave of panic of “but how am I going to dress?”. Reusing pieces from your wardrobe? Renting an outfit specifically for the occasion? Or buying a new outfit? So many questions rush through our minds… Between cut, color, and fabric, there are many choices to make.

The most important thing to create a ceremony outfit is to be consistent with the event. Start thinking about shades and patterns to maintain elegance without stealing the spotlight from those for whom the celebration is being held. If the invitation mentions a color code, take it into account to guide your choices. Opting for solid and soft colors will allow you to wear your pieces on other occasions, thus adopting a more responsible approach.
Next comes the moment to choose the pieces for your outfit. Dress, skirt, jumpsuit, or set? The most important thing is to feel comfortable in your ceremony outfit. Let’s say you don’t like showing your legs; in that case, you could wear a chic 7/8th pant ensemble with a matching jacket to create a total elegant look while remaining feminine, even without revealing your legs. Another solution, to keep an airy feel, is to opt for a midi dress!
Midi Dress: Definition
The midi dress is a bit of a solution when you can’t decide between a short dress and a long dress. Ending between the knee and the ankle, it allows you to wear a dress even if you don’t like showing your knees, without opting for a long version, which is not suitable for all body types. In recent years, midi skirts and dresses have allowed many women to reconnect with these pieces, especially to create beautiful ceremony looks.
Moreover, this cut offers many variations, adapting to different body shapes. From a simple and straight model to a more elaborate version with crossed panels in sheer fabric.
How to style a midi dress for a chic look?
The advantage of a dress, let’s admit it, is the simplicity of creating a look. It’s up to you to play with accessories, like belts, to adjust the dress to your size. Pairing well with both flat sandals or heels, choose the pair that will last with you all night on the dance floor. Depending on the model, a small crochet cardigan can be added in case of a chill.
To complete the look, nothing elevates an outfit quite like jewelry. For a ceremony, every detail matters, and the harmony between attire and accessories is essential. While the midi dress provides an elegant foundation, refined jewelry pieces bring an extra layer of sophistication.
